1941 cat-killer question...

Ok, just curiosity really, but what was the reason for the two different noses on the '41 trucks? Was one the PU nose and the other the "Big" truck nose?

It was just style. The car style nose was used on the 1/2 ton truck while the nose with the headlights mounted in the pods on the fender was used on 3/4 ton and bigger. Remember, in '41 the 1/2 ton truck was still largely car based, similar frames, suspension, etc. The 3/4 ton and bigger were not related as much to the passenger car.
